41-6-28. Nonresident wild turkey license--Privileges--Violation as misdemeanor.

It is a Class 2 misdemeanor for a nonresident to hunt, take, or kill wild turkeys without a nonresident wild turkey license or in violation of the conditions of the license or the rules of the Game, Fish and Parks Commission.

A nonresident wild turkey license permits the licensee to hunt wild turkey in the manner and to the extent provided in §41-11-5.

Source: SDC 1939, §25.0302 (25) as added by SL 1966, ch 69, §3; SL 1979, ch 278, §15; SL 1984, ch 29, §5S; SL 1984, ch 273, §53; SL 1991, ch 337, §22.
